Roll recipe dependencies (trivial).

This is an automated CL created by the recipe roller. This CL rolls recipe
changes from upstream projects (build, chromiumos_config, chromiumos_proto, depot_tools, fuchsia, infra, recipe_engine) into this repository.

build:
  https://crrev.com/1320d10cad55da4607b1488466a4a370789aaaf2 (heiserya@google.com)
    Add Pixel 4 perf waterfalls
  https://crrev.com/c793ca415b178501fa33a7d2a85f38e14e6500c8 (nodir@chromium.org)
    [rts] Expect rts-chromium in the model
  https://crrev.com/da28c5e2ef0158c345f4e26593fc040036b749d8 (gbeaty@chromium.org)
    Prevent test specs from being added to builder group chromium.fyi.
  https://crrev.com/7ab50b1b7dbdd41eb98a776279f1b8a62158bdbb (liaoyuke@chromium.org)
    Lacros: Create lacros-amd64-generic-rel-fyi
  https://crrev.com/c8c85fb150329023e1f11d19aa29a4432bdcaeda (gbeaty@chromium.org)
    Remove normalize methods from the chromium_tests types.
  https://crrev.com/c0c9bb7508b80e95aa027e37e8cb169c4d828f42 (rohpavone@chromium.org)
    Turn fuchsia-perf-fyi back on
  https://crrev.com/6b1521fff09d945bc0676b4d732e479ea5e61ed6 (liaoyuke@chromium.org)
    Lacros: Fix config of lacros-amd64-generic-rel-fyi
chromiumos_config:
  https://crrev.com/c72d437affa24e347d9d03c7703ce94b73b7de03 (kevin.chiu@quanta.corp-partner.google.com)
    Appoint G2 TS FW destination file format
  https://crrev.com/a365d318e78156a3d224f6fd08904d5e5dc7ed53 (shapiroc@chromium.org)
    Fix naming typo to match proto name
chromiumos_proto:
  https://crrev.com/222bf495d77849c7aba955c86e743a21d4946f41 (lamontjones@chromium.org)
    artifacts: Add BuildSetup req/resp
depot_tools:
  https://crrev.com/110823ba4d12a58e774f4a102dc0764af8c6e959 (ehmaldonado@google.com)
    Add a GetCodeOwnersClient method.
  https://crrev.com/ac34821d377b40b9a339c93eb693d09da53a2481 (ehmaldonado@google.com)
    presubmit: Make email_regexp argument optional.
fuchsia:
  https://crrev.com/cbfbf459c34f541cbee6aaffd1f5e7578ee0c9d8 (olivernewman@google.com)
    [testing] Delete extra logs from failed test steps
  https://crrev.com/e90048229573252cf2c2b4e05f19d4e277b20da5 (atyfto@google.com)
    [ovmf] Add License.txt to ovmf CIPD package
  https://crrev.com/633e7f685f9338ccbb5aea19f8011d69ccc98e49 (mkember@google.com)
    [recipes][rust] Use -mno-outline-atomics in Rust config CFLAGS
  https://crrev.com/c06126afb22f544a88ef8c653db1c0606db2790e (atyfto@google.com)
    [autocorrelator] Roll tool
  https://crrev.com/84fda48782c0eed80843846046bbf7fa1e2595e8 (rudymathu@google.com)
    [recipes] Allow determinism check to use any remote
  https://crrev.com/930977ea50fdacf2131ebdde92a0731fcd0c6460 (tmandry@google.com)
    [rust_toolchain] Stop building RLS for rust_tools
  https://crrev.com/d86d6794a1e0153bbad903434b79028d68f501ac (atyfto@google.com)
    [autocorrelator] Minor cleanup of summary message
  https://crrev.com/a6d67a594aee0797326a6ba538736c45544fcfe5 (atyfto@google.com)
    [cherry_pick] Allow atomic, bulk cherry-picks
  https://crrev.com/98ea4645283212ad25bfc2b5e3167b90a7d9490f (haowei@google.com)
    [submodule] Add option to change default branch name and fixing push
  https://crrev.com/d1222aab032595a4be6c0b14cb6b19c892f28e7d (rudymathu@google.com)
    [recipes] Fix diffs path in determinism check
  https://crrev.com/a704166f3168d02e91acdc8de4a6cb2ffcddb27c (atyfto@google.com)
    [cherry_pick] Fix step nesting of getting commit msg
infra:
  https://crrev.com/c5cdbf33b6378e5c2093ad3870b78ff0db266d2a (eshwarn@google.com)
    UFS: caching service protos and gRPCs
  https://crrev.com/2281db14d20406f996e841788f3b20b0589e4146 (chromium-autoroll@skia-public.iam.gserviceaccount.com)
    Roll luci-py from 2bed7a5a72ea to 3325bf9d5f39 (1 revision)
  https://crrev.com/04f0980cd1687ea2f25a0b16ce2acb1ceae7de28 (chromium-autoroll@skia-public.iam.gserviceaccount.com)
    Roll chromiumos/config from a365d318e781 to f13a1b8190ed (1 revision)
  https://crrev.com/28738d8c5217e041d6615afab909c5f4d755eed0 (ukai@google.com)
    fix UI Error: Uncaught Error: Incoming message data is not in a usable format.
  https://crrev.com/e430e3b673c718e33478b6e65123f38b877b5e6b (chromium-autoroll@skia-public.iam.gserviceaccount.com)
    Roll chromiumos/infra/proto from 1599886c752f to 735ed033552b (1 revision)
  https://crrev.com/2ead4191268855f927c92e23388a345f2c43ebb0 (chromium-autoroll@skia-public.iam.gserviceaccount.com)
    Roll luci-go from 34a994fe5aec to 7ba090da753a (1 revision)
  https://crrev.com/9ba55d0213c65a4444de23265dfb9d59780d4223 (chromium-autoroll@skia-public.iam.gserviceaccount.com)
    Roll luci-go from 7ba090da753a to 2cd075ae0b7a (1 revision)
  https://crrev.com/a7ff0c7c65ecd32f6cb697b670f48bf7a22bc4af (chromium-autoroll@skia-public.iam.gserviceaccount.com)
    Roll chromiumos/config from f13a1b8190ed to 2b752da2d953 (1 revision)
  https://crrev.com/659d6bd4edb14550fe5fa2b30ee1b939e41f69e9 (chromium-autoroll@skia-public.iam.gserviceaccount.com)
    Roll luci-go from 2cd075ae0b7a to 1b1671fef347 (1 revision)
  https://crrev.com/1a11386477804a449170ecb11c1d23083a9f13da (chromium-autoroll@skia-public.iam.gserviceaccount.com)
    Roll chromiumos/infra/proto from 735ed033552b to b10eb0342327 (1 revision)
  https://crrev.com/d2adf9f6dad4ae900655394fdf3e7666af9d273c (chromium-autoroll@skia-public.iam.gserviceaccount.com)
    Roll luci-go from 1b1671fef347 to c7937c0caf9a (1 revision)
  https://crrev.com/c6871e22c2f483427bc7026b761029856614629c (chromium-autoroll@skia-public.iam.gserviceaccount.com)
    Roll luci-go from c7937c0caf9a to 2d63f9e2a96d (1 revision)
  https://crrev.com/d85fff93cfa82febc5b55759111076004908bc2b (chromium-autoroll@skia-public.iam.gserviceaccount.com)
    Roll luci-py from 3325bf9d5f39 to 19e888079988 (1 revision)
  https://crrev.com/e6fa5cf0265430024c60017ea3a37a574cae9ce1 (tikuta@chromium.org)
    bootstrap.py: update Go to 1.15.8
  https://crrev.com/b9631861bc95247772ee23b7d8278301f8f78347 (chromium-autoroll@skia-public.iam.gserviceaccount.com)
    Roll chromiumos/config from 2b752da2d953 to 028ddf6679bc (1 revision)
  https://crrev.com/ecf74a98499dd6308c241728f8284f49fe1e8915 (chromium-autoroll@skia-public.iam.gserviceaccount.com)
    Roll chromiumos/infra/proto from b10eb0342327 to afe7d94b3b3e (1 revision)
  https://crrev.com/f61c48d042c7dc27b73fbb3645f08205eedd74ac (seanabraham@chromium.org)
    Fix a bunch of go vet errors
  https://crrev.com/62c06f2749fde9bfe29c0acd8ddb6c7a93083460 (jaredloucks@google.com)
    update deps.lock
  https://crrev.com/ca5a56babc5593f82a2cb1afd760568c14c97e1f (chromium-autoroll@skia-public.iam.gserviceaccount.com)
    Roll luci-go from 2d63f9e2a96d to d85fb130cbc1 (1 revision)
  https://crrev.com/9af4a277341f1939fb617fd87733d888050a875e (anushruth@chromium.org)
    [Shivas] Print error on failure in add dut command.
  https://crrev.com/c773d5b94d88660af473ef40453b44a07f203e9d (otabek@google.com)
    shivas: Print stable version for given hostname or model
  https://crrev.com/f3470bacfc57ee9ac06b8240b2738cbbce04090a (chromium-autoroll@skia-public.iam.gserviceaccount.com)
    Roll chromiumos/infra/proto from afe7d94b3b3e to 222bf495d778 (1 revision)
recipe_engine:
  https://crrev.com/2d052a54a3f2aa46d1060a3c8c0da44ed816190e (bryner@google.com)
    Reland "Run extract.py with python3 to handle .tar.xz files."
  https://crrev.com/f5688229a42226aebf38a26f4e0e91251bbff543 (bryner@google.com)
    Remove Python 2 compatibility code.
  https://crrev.com/fc9fa2f4230e2e7d92f3355cbec521a78dda2e0d (tikuta@chromium.org)
    tricum: fix to use correct package for gosec function

More info is at https://goo.gl/zkKdpD. Use https://goo.gl/noib3a to file a bug.

TBR=godofredoc@google.com

Recipe-Tryjob-Bypass-Reason: Autoroller
Bugdroid-Send-Email: False
Change-Id: Ib7067742ad0ac15b8ccf2932d31851968261c7e6
Reviewed-on: https://flutter-review.googlesource.com/c/recipes/+/10202
Reviewed-by: flutter-prod-builder@chops-service-accounts.iam.gserviceaccount.com <flutter-prod-builder@chops-service-accounts.iam.gserviceaccount.com>
Commit-Queue: flutter-prod-builder@chops-service-accounts.iam.gserviceaccount.com <flutter-prod-builder@chops-service-accounts.iam.gserviceaccount.com>
1 file changed
tree: 7af4838f7a60a9c980444ad320295a4f5921b175
  1. infra/
  2. recipe_modules/
  3. recipes/
  4. .gitignore
  5. .style.yapf
  6. AUTHORS
  7. branch_recipes.py
  8. LICENSE
  9. OWNERS
  10. README.md
  11. recipes.py
README.md

Flutter LUCI Recipes

This repository contains Flutter's LUCI recipes. For the LUCI infrastructure config, see flutter/infra on GitHub. Actual builds can be seen at ci.chromium.org.

Config

Tricium configurations recipes repo.

Recipe Branching for Releases

The script branch_recipes.py is used to generate new copies of the LUCI recipes for a beta release. See Recipe Branching for Releases for more information. For usage:

$ ./branch_recipes.py --help